This a bit off topic, but that 2019 class was very interesting. It had IW, Beason, Seth Coleman, Shammond Cooper and Keith Randolph as its Top 5. If I remember right Shammond Cooper was pretty hyped coming out of TC in St. Louis. I seem to recall him also being a 4* but when I look back at 247 they have him at a 3* and only 88. To your point, though, Beason barely saw the field and ended up at Alabama A&M...he was our top recruit that year. Cooper barely saw the field and ended up at Akron. But that class also had Tarique Barnes, Casey Washington, Moses Okpala and, yes, Devon Witherspoon....who, according to 247, didn't even have a ranking coming out of high school. Oh...and it had Dalevon Campbell who, after a stop off at Nevada, ended up at South Carolina and was the dude who caught that long pass near the end of the 3rd quarter, got twisted around and fell...if he would have kept his feet he would have scored (they ended up scoring anyway.) That's also the year Chase Brown transferred in. Enough history....back to the good stuff happening NOW!!!

Some recruiting tidbits:


- Recruiting at Illinois has been so bad since early 2010's. Just now we are coming out of the wilderness. Just look at the wide difference to where things stood in 2021 compared to now.

View attachment 39294

- The average 2026 Illinois commit is the equivalent of Brayden Trimble, the best 2025 commit. Think about that for a minute.
- The 2026 class is averaging 11 P4 offers (besides Illinois). The 2021 class only had one player who even had 6 P4 offers (Pat Bryant).
The P5 offers stat says everything. At first, I was just hoping you might see a Pitt or Minnesota offer alongside a bunch of MAC offers. Now we're regularly seeing Arkansas, Iowa, Wisconsin, Mizzou sort of offers on every recruit, with a Michigan here and a Clemson there. Incredible progress.
